Nigeria’s military says it killed 1,487 terrorists and insurgents and rescued 777 kidnapped people during two months of nationwide operations. It also said troops arrested 354 suspected abductors.
Defence spokesperson Samaila Uba announced the figures Tuesday at a security briefing at the National Counter Terrorism Centre. He said troops carried out 7,062 operations in July and August across Borno, Yobe, Taraba, Katsina, Kwara, Zamfara, Sokoto, Plateau, Benue, Niger, Oyo and Kaduna states, among others.
The campaign combined land, air and maritime forces in clearance operations, intelligence-led raids, rescue missions and targeted arrests. The military said the operations addressed terrorism, banditry, kidnapping, armed robbery, attacks on communities, arms trafficking, oil theft and other crimes.
Uba said troops “neutralised” 309 Boko Haram and Islamic State West Africa Province fighters in counterterrorism operations and recovered 44 improvised explosive devices. Across all operations, troops recovered 991 firearms and 1,331 rounds of ammunition. Several terrorist bases were dismantled, while weapons, motorcycles and livestock were also recovered.
The military reported that 93 security personnel and 249 civilians were killed during the period. It said no major border or transnational security incidents, prison breaks or attacks on critical infrastructure, including pipelines, railways and highways, were recorded.
Alongside combat operations, the military held nine dialogue and peace-building initiatives and 15 meetings with traditional and religious leaders. It issued 137 press statements and said it identified and countered 13 cases of misinformation. Uba attributed the reported gains to joint operations, cooperation among agencies and community support, and urged Nigerians to provide timely intelligence.
